== Description ==
+
==Description==
 
Developed by the [[New Earth Trading Company]] in [[2587]], the '''Alacorn''' attracted a reputation in the [[SLDF]] as an effective and dependable tank. Deployed throughout the [[Periphery]], General [[Aleksandr Kerensky]] was reported to have taken hundreds of them during the [[Operation Exodus|Exodus]]. Production continued until the start of the [[Second Succession War]] when its advanced components could no longer be manufactured and the design disappeared outside of [[ComStar]]'s stockpiles. New Earth were eventually able to restart production in [[3055]] with the [[Federated Commonwealth]] snapping up the majority produced.<ref>''Technical Readout: 3058'', pp. 74-75 - "Vehicle Profile"</ref><ref>''Technical Readout: 3058 Upgrade'', pp. 202-203 - "Vehicle Profile"</ref>

The design is popular with [[mercenary unit]]s and minor powers who can't afford [[BattleMech]]s, because of its heavy offensive weaponry and thirteen tons of armor; however, this payload is only possible through the use of an expensive and fragile Pitban 285 [[XL engine]]. The Alacorn's popularity also received an unexpected boost when its crews discovered that the unique truncated pyramid can of the popular [[Federated Suns]] [[Pharaoh beer]] was the perfect track tension gauge. As only a freshly opened can has the exact measurement required, Alacorn crews are renowned for making frequent and extremely thorough track maintenance checks.<ref>''Technical Readout: 3058'', pp. 74-75 - "Vehicle Profile"</ref><ref>''Technical Readout: 3058 Upgrade'', pp. 202-203 - "Vehicle Profile"</ref>

== Weapons and Equipment ==
+
==Armament==
The three turret-mounted Norse-Storm [[Gauss rifle]]s allow the Alacorn to unleash devastating barrages at range, with five tons of reloads offering excellent endurance in combat.

== Variants ==
+
==Variants==
*; Mk I : Introduced in [[2561]], the Mk I Alacorn was equipped with a trio of [[AC/10]]s with five tons of ammunition. Equipped with a standard fusion engine, it was protected by ten and a half tons of [[ferro-fibrous armor]], but manufacturing flaws left the armor brittle. The [[Terran Hegemony Armed Forces]] were interested, but the armor issue was a deal-breaker.<ref name=xtrop3>''Experimental Technical Readout: Primitives, Volume 3'', p. 11</ref>

*;Mk II : The Mk II Alacorn was another design prototype introduced alongside the Mk I. Though it used the same engine and chassis as the Mk I, the Mk II carried three [[AC/20]]s in its turret. It only carried three tons of ammunition however, and to make room for the heavier guns the armor protection was reduced to six tons. This resulted in a vehicle with a much shorter effective range, meaning it had to close with enemy forces, but the machine lacked the armor to survive a close-up fight. The Mk II never entered production.<ref name=xtrop3/>
